What Texas Employers Look For

The qualifications that appear most often in salesforce administrator jobs across Texas.

  • Salesforce Administrator certification (ADM-201) required or strongly preferred by most Texas employers
  • Two or more years of hands-on Salesforce configuration and administration experience
  • Proficiency in Flows, Process Builder, validation rules, and custom object management
  • Experience supporting cross-functional teams including sales, service, and marketing operations
  • Ability to translate business requirements into scalable Salesforce solutions without code
  • Familiarity with data management tools such as Data Loader and third-party integration platforms

How do you become a salesforce administrator in Texas?

The most direct path is earning the Salesforce Certified Administrator credential, which requires passing the ADM-201 exam administered by Salesforce and has no Texas-specific licensing requirement. Most Texas employers expect candidates to complete Salesforce Trailhead training modules before sitting the exam. A bachelor's degree in business, information systems, or a related field is common but not universally required, and relevant hands-on experience through an internship or junior admin role often substitutes.

How much do salesforce administrators make in Texas?

Salesforce administrators in Texas earn a median of about $114,400 a year, based on May 2025 Bureau of Labor Statistics wage data, ranging from around $59,950 for the lowest 10% to over $161,590 for the top 10%. Pay rises with experience, specialty, and employer.

Are there remote salesforce administrator jobs in Texas?

Yes, and more than most fields. Salesforce administration is largely desk-based work that translates well to remote environments. About 86% of salesforce administrator openings tied to Texas are remote or hybrid as of August 2026, reflecting how readily the role can be performed without being on-site. Configuration, user support, and reporting tasks are the functions most commonly performed fully remote.

How can I get hired as a salesforce administrator in Texas with little or no experience?

The most realistic entry path is earning the Salesforce Certified Administrator credential through Trailhead, then applying to junior admin or Salesforce support analyst roles at mid-size Texas companies that use Salesforce but lack a dedicated team. Large Texas employers like USAA, Dell Technologies, and H-E-B occasionally post associate-level or rotational technology roles that include Salesforce responsibilities. Coming from a sales operations coordinator, CRM data analyst, or business analyst background gives candidates a credible lateral move without prior admin titles.
